** The Ford repair market in the Newport, Rhode Island area is characterized by a high-quality but limited number of dedicated specialists. The primary competition is between the official **Newport Ford dealership** and a handful of highly competent independent shops in the surrounding towns like **Middletown, Portsmouth, and Tiverton**. * **Average Quality:** The quality of service is generally high across the board. The dealership offers the assurance of factory training and OEM parts, while the top independents compete by offering more personalized service, often at a slightly lower labor rate and with a focus on performance or specific complex systems like diesel. * **Competition Level:** Competition is moderate. The dealership holds a dominant position for warranty work and official diagnostics. The independents successfully compete by building strong community reputations for reliability and expertise in niche areas (e.g., performance, diesel). * **Typical Pricing:** Pricing is above the national average, reflecting the higher cost of living and operating a business in this affluent coastal region. The dealership typically commands the highest labor rates. Independent shops offer more competitive pricing but are still premium due to the expertise required and the local market conditions. Customers are generally paying for high-end expertise and service.
